Unlocking the Secrets of Metabolism
Metabolism and nutrition are two crucial components of the body’s functions that work in tandem to keep us healthy and alive. Metabolism is the process by which your body converts food and drink into energy, while nutrition refers to the nutrients that the body requires to function properly.
Understanding the relationship between metabolism and nutrition is important to maintain a healthy lifestyle – which is exactly what we’ll dive into today!

Combatting Inflammation with Nutrition: A Guide to Anti-Inflammatory Foods
Inflammation is a natural response to injury, infection or irritation. It's the body's way of telling you that something isn't right and needs attention. Inflammation occurs when blood vessels become inflamed, allowing white blood cells (and their toxic byproducts!), to enter surrounding tissues.
